Price for a body shop re spray
Im looking at getting my car repainted and am wondering what people have had done, and what it cost them. Id prefer profesional bodyshop prices over "I do it on the side as a hobby" prices....................Ive been down that road more than once. All im lookin for is a basic scuff and respray, no jams, or engine compartment. Also no previous paint jobs. Thanks Eric L

I would say between 1-2k depending on coats of paint and clear, prep, finish sanding and buffing. etc.
I would check out the paint booth, meet the painter, and look around in the shop. If the place is dirty move on. The good bodyshops are kept clean.

I had a complete color change done a while back. The body work cost about ~$2500 + Tax and a fender. From there I had it sprayed.
I then had it sprayed at a new GM dealership shop for $1150 after tax and it turned out awesome. For myself, this time of year is ideal. In the winter the shops are really busy here with repairs, during the fall it was their dead time. If I had of had that done in the spring or winter it would have cost more.

For a pro job that looks great with no body work needed other then chip repairs and such. No less then 5k. your looking at atleast $1000 in material alone. Atleast 25hrs in just wet sanding and polishing. Atleast 10hrs to take doors apart and bumpers off and misc dismantal and put back together. Another 25in prepping, sanding,chip repair and masking for paint. Another 3-4 hrs in priming or sealing then painting. Your looking at atleast a honest 40-50hrs of labor. add the shop labor rate of $60.00hr then misc and energy and tax.
